SOURCE EMBROIDERY POWER RANKINGS (Dec 23)

1-BATTLEFORDS NORTH STARS (2) 30-6-2
Stars enter Christmas on a three game win streak and back on top after a one week ouster.

2-LA RONGE ICE WOLVES (4) 21-14-2-2
Ice Wolves cooled off Flin Flon and posted a dramatic and improbable comeback against them on Saturday at the Whitney Forum, enter Christmas on a 7-0-0-1 run.

3-FLIN FLON BOMBERS (1) 23-8-5
A bitter end to the pre-Christmas schedule with the collapse against La Ronge and subsequent 0-and-2 weekend against the Ice Wolves.

4-YORKTON TERRIERS (3) 23-15-1
Petruic has another four goal game and then after being blanked on Friday against Weyburn, he posts four more points against Estevan on Saturday.

5-MELFORT MUSTANGS (5) 21-12-2-1
They may be the most defensively sound of the top five teams in the league, for that reason alone they need to be paid attention to.

6-NIPAWIN HAWKS (8) 18-16-2
A nice confidence booster against Melfort to end the pre-Christmas schedule.  Quietly, they are producing more offense over the last month.

7-KINDERSLEY KLIPPERS (6) 14-17-2-1
Tough loss against Notre Dame on the weekend that puts the two teams in a dead heat for the final playoff spot.

8-HUMBOLDT BRONCOS (7) 16-15-3-2
Broncos have dropped a pair but are beaten up with injuries, especially in goal where they debuted 16-year-old Brett Mirwald and he didn’t look at all out of place.

9-NOTRE DAME HOUNDS (10) 15-19-3-1
Encouraging road trip and a big win at Kindersley has them sitting tied for the final playoff spot.

10-WEYBURN RED WINGS (11) 14-20-0-1
Bus troubles didn’t prevent them from shutting down the high flying Terriers on Friday night.

11-ESTEVAN BRUINS (9) 13-17-2-1
Losses against the Hounds and Terriers in the final week before Christmas leaves lump of coal in their stockings.

12-MELVILLE MILLIONAIRES (12) 11-18-2-4
Mils were off this week and enjoy extended rest before embarking on a pivotal point in their season.
